Gold & silver

RC drilling underway at Yandal Resources' Caladan gold target

Yandal Resources Ltd earlier this week began a reverse circulation (RC) drilling program at the Arrakis prospect, part of its Caladan target area within the Ironstone Well-Barwidgee Gold Project in Western Australia. Yandal Resources Ltd exploration manager Chris Oorschot talked with Proactive about the start of the drilling campaign

Yandal to start RC drilling

Yandal's latest drilling campaign will comprise approximately 2,000 metres of RC drilling across six to ten holes. The work will test continuity of mineralisation into fresh rock and clarify the geometry of the mineralised structures at Arrakis.

The company highlighted that the RC work follows encouraging results from broad-spaced air-core drilling, which defined more than 2.2 kilometres of mineralisation along the Arrakis trend. Notable air-core intercepts included:

  • 11 metres at 2.1 grams per tonne gold from 90 metres, including 7 metres at 3.1 g/t,
  • 12 metres at 1.1 g/t from 45 metres,
  • 11 metres at 1.4 g/t from 71 metres, including 6 metres at 2.3 g/t.

Arrakis lies within exploration tenements E 53/1843, E 53/2304, E 53/2192, and E 53/1882. The area is 60 kilometres south of Northern Star’s Jundee mining complex and 18 kilometres north of the Siona discovery in the Yandal Greenstone Belt.

The company told investors it expects the RC campaign to be completed in 10 to 16 days, with assay results due in five to seven weeks. Yandal also noted that results from the remaining 14 holes of the Caladan air-core program are still pending.

The company said heritage surveys would begin shortly to support tighter-spaced drilling along 200-metre lines across Arrakis.

More work ahead

Looking ahead, Yandal plans further phases of air-core and RC drilling across its portfolio, with results expected soon from work at the New England Granite target. It is also progressing the A$2.81 million sale of its Gordons Gold Project to Horizon Minerals, a transaction that would enhance its balance sheet.

The company has continued to prioritise systematic exploration across its tenement package in 2025, with the aim of unlocking scale potential at key gold targets.
